The cornerstone of a successful project is selecting the right China mold factory. The market is stratified, and the cheapest quote is often the costliest choice. Begin by categorizing suppliers: high-volume automotive tier suppliers, specialized medical or optical molders, and versatile mid-size factories serving consumer electronics and industrial sectors. Utilize B2B platforms for initial longlisting but immediately deepen your research. Scrutinize factory videos that show shop floor organization and machinery brands. A professional China mold factory will have dedicated departments for design, CNC machining, EDM, mold polishing, and trial injection. In 2026, prioritize partners with clear digital communication protocols and a designated English-speaking project engineer, as this will be your lifeline for technical discussions.
Supplier verification is a non-negotiable, multi-stage process. Initial video conference calls should include a virtual tour of the facility. Request and validate business licenses, and ask for detailed case studies of molds and finished parts similar to your project in material, complexity, and volume. The most critical step is a pre-order audit, either conducted by a trusted third-party inspection agency or, ideally, through a personal visit. Assess their quality management system, measuring equipment calibration, and material traceability procedures. Verify their injection molding capabilities: do they have machines with appropriate tonnage and shot capacity for your part? Do they perform in-house tests like CMM, color matching, or fatigue testing? This due diligence separates credible partners from intermediaries.
A technically precise and collaborative design for manufacturability (DFM) stage is where major cost and quality outcomes are determined. After selecting a partner, require a formal DFM report on your custom molded plastic parts design. A competent supplier will analyze part geometry, suggesting draft angles, wall thickness uniformity, gate locations, and ejection strategies to optimize the injection mold for durability and part quality. This is the time to discuss material selection—confirming resin grade, color masterbatch, and any regulatory certifications (e.g., FDA, UL94, RoHS). Insist on a detailed mold flow analysis simulation to predict potential defects like sink marks, warpage, or short shots before steel is cut. Investing time here prevents costly mold modifications later.
Proactive quality control must be engineered into the process, not inspected in afterward. Define and agree upon a Quality Control Plan before mold fabrication begins. This should include First Article Inspection (FAI) reports with full dimensional layout, CPK data for critical dimensions during production runs, and clear Acceptable Quality Limits (AQL) for visual defects. For the injection mold itself, establish milestone inspections: review of mold design, inspection of core and cavity steel after machining, and a formal Trial Run Report with sample parts. During production, periodic audits and pre-shipment inspections are essential. Consider sourcing a trusted local third-party QC firm to conduct these checks, providing an objective layer of oversight and ensuring your standards are met consistently.
The commercial and logistical framework finalizes a professional engagement. While price is a factor, evaluate the total cost structure: mold cost, piece-part price, packaging, and Incoterms 2026. FOB terms are common, giving you control over shipping and insurance. Ensure all payment terms (e.g., 50% mold deposit, 50% before shipment) are contractually documented in a clear, bilingual purchase agreement that includes specifications, IP protection clauses, and liability terms. Plan logistics early; discuss with your supplier their experience with export packing—molds require wooden crates, and parts need protective packaging to prevent damage in transit. Establish a protocol for post-sales support, including mold maintenance and repair responsibilities.
